首页 未命名文章正文

网站下拉菜单重叠问题解析及解决方案

未命名 2025年11月23日 17:41 20 admin

随着互联网的快速发展,网站已经成为人们获取信息、交流互动的重要平台,在网站设计中,下拉菜单作为常见的交互元素,为用户提供了便捷的导航方式,在实际应用中,下拉菜单重叠问题时有发生,严重影响了用户体验,本文将针对网站下拉菜单重叠问题进行解析,并提出相应的解决方案。

网站下拉菜单重叠问题解析

原因分析

(1)CSS样式冲突:在下拉菜单的样式编写过程中,可能存在样式优先级冲突,导致下拉菜单重叠。

(2)HTML结构问题:下拉菜单的HTML结构不规范,如嵌套层级过多、标签使用错误等,导致下拉菜单显示异常。

(3)JavaScript代码错误:在下拉菜单的交互过程中,JavaScript代码编写错误,如事件绑定不当、动画效果处理不当等,导致下拉菜单重叠。

(4)浏览器兼容性问题:不同浏览器对CSS样式和JavaScript代码的支持程度不同,可能导致下拉菜单在不同浏览器中显示异常。

症状表现

(1)下拉菜单部分内容重叠:部分菜单项内容与相邻菜单项重叠,影响用户浏览。

(2)下拉菜单整体错位:下拉菜单整体位置偏离原位,影响用户操作。

(3)下拉菜单无法正常展开:点击菜单项后,下拉菜单无法正常展开,导致用户无法查看菜单内容。

网站下拉菜单重叠解决方案

CSS样式优化

(1)使用CSS选择器,确保样式优先级正确。

(2)合理设置下拉菜单的宽度和高度,避免内容溢出。

(3)使用透明度、阴影等效果,美化下拉菜单。

HTML结构优化

(1)规范HTML结构,避免嵌套层级过多。

(2)正确使用标签,如使用<ul><li>等标签。

(3)对下拉菜单进行合理的分组,提高可读性。

JavaScript代码优化

(1)确保事件绑定正确,避免重复绑定。

(2)优化动画效果,避免动画过度或延迟。

(3)处理浏览器兼容性问题,确保下拉菜单在不同浏览器中表现一致。

测试与调试

(1)在不同浏览器和设备上测试下拉菜单,确保兼容性。

(2)使用开发者工具,如Chrome DevTools,对下拉菜单进行调试。

(3)收集用户反馈,不断优化下拉菜单设计。

网站下拉菜单重叠问题会影响用户体验,本文从原因分析、症状表现和解决方案三个方面进行了详细阐述,在实际开发过程中,我们需要关注下拉菜单的样式、结构和代码,确保下拉菜单的正常显示和交互,通过不断优化和测试,为用户提供优质的网站体验。

标签: 下拉

上海锐衡凯网络科技有限公司,www.wangyoujiu.com网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流 备案号:沪ICP备2023039795号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868